Output 40f5cce716fc2a934b815f3b6dea74bac0e1d4fb08367bfa358faf8f7d63203f:26

value
143761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b8a4835540d751f9ebf880f092693b7a3113ca6 OP_EQUAL
address
34CdpjFxqCxUnnfbYTbA2yK8E7ZrqbPhGu
transaction
40f5cce716fc2a934b815f3b6dea74bac0e1d4fb08367bfa358faf8f7d63203f
spent
true